摘要
解决多平台多传感器系统数据融合中传感器误差配准问题,首先要实现各传感器的时间一致,将关于同一目标的各传感器不同步的量测信息同步到同一基准时标下。将时间误差分为确定性和不确定性两种,分析了引起多传感器时间误差的原因,提出一种基于Kalman滤波的时间对准算法,有效解决了一定范围内不确定传输延迟引起的时间不一致问题。
